Explanation

BitLocker Drive Encryption was introduced in Windows Vista and has been available in Windows 7 Enterprise and Ultimate editions. The answer A (Windows 7) is correct in that Windows 7 Enterprise does support BitLocker. However, this question is poorly scoped because Windows 8, 8.1, and 10 Enterprise editions also support BitLocker. If the exam intent is to identify the earliest version listed, Windows 7 is accurate. On CompTIA A+ exams, BitLocker is most commonly associated with Windows 7 Ultimate/Enterprise and later, so A is the best answer among the choices presented.
